The challenges of quantum computing | Explained

Quantum computing has the potential to revolutionize many industries, from healthcare to finance to defense, by enabling the solution of complex problems that are beyond the reach of classical computers. However, it also comes with a unique set of challenges that researchers and engineers must overcome in order to realize its full potential.One of the main challenges of quantum computing is the fragility of quantum states. Quantum states are very sensitive to noise and interference, which can lead to errors in the quantum system and incorrect results. This makes it difficult to scale up quantum computers, as the number of qubits (quantum bits) increases, the probability of errors also increases.Another challenge is quantum decoherence, which is the process by which a quantum system loses its quantum properties and becomes classical. This can occur when a quantum system interacts with its environment, and it can be a major challenge in building practical quantum computers.A third challenge is the limited number of qubits that can be used in a quantum computer. Currently, the largest quantum computers have only a few hundred qubits, while classical computers can have billions of bits. This limits the complexity of the problems that quantum computers can solve.

There is also a lack of software and algorithms specifically designed for quantum computers. While there are many algorithms that have been developed for quantum computers, there is still a need for more software and tools to fully utilize the power of quantum computers. This means that researchers and engineers must develop new algorithms and software tools specifically for quantum computers.

Finally, quantum computers are very expensive to build and maintain. They require specialized equipment and infrastructure, and they must be kept at extremely low temperatures in order to function properly. This makes it difficult for many organizations to invest in quantum computing.Despite these challenges, researchers and engineers are making progress in overcoming them and bringing quantum computing closer to practical applications. As more resources are dedicated to quantum computing research and development, it is likely that these challenges will be overcome, paving the way for a new era of computing.
